画像はイメージの場合もございます。
商品詳細は仕様をご覧ください。
STM8S207C8T6

STM8S207C8T6

Introduction

The STM8S207C8T6 is a microcontroller belonging to the STM8 family of 8-bit microcontrollers. This entry provides an overview of the product, including its category, use, characteristics, package, specifications, pin configuration, functional features, advantages and disadvantages, working principles, application field plans, and alternative models.

Basic Information Overview

  • Category: Microcontroller
  • Use: Embedded control applications
  • Characteristics: Low power consumption, high performance, rich peripherals
  • Package: TSSOP-20
  • Essence: Efficient and versatile 8-bit microcontroller
  • Packaging/Quantity: Tape and reel, 2500 units per reel

Specifications

  • Core: STM8 core
  • CPU: 8-bit
  • Clock Speed: Up to 16 MHz
  • Flash Memory: 8 KB
  • RAM: 1 KB
  • Operating Voltage: 2.95V to 5.5V
  • I/O Pins: 18
  • Timers: 3
  • Communication Interfaces: UART, SPI, I2C
  • Analog Inputs: 10-bit ADC

Detailed Pin Configuration

The STM8S207C8T6 features a total of 20 pins, including GPIO, power, ground, and communication interface pins. The detailed pin configuration can be found in the official datasheet provided by STMicroelectronics.

Functional Features

  • Rich Peripherals: The microcontroller offers a wide range of peripherals including timers, communication interfaces, and analog inputs, making it suitable for diverse embedded control applications.
  • Low Power Consumption: The STM8S207C8T6 is designed for low power operation, making it suitable for battery-powered devices.
  • High Performance: With a clock speed of up to 16 MHz, the microcontroller delivers high computational performance for its class.

Advantages and Disadvantages

Advantages

  • Low power consumption
  • Rich peripheral set
  • High performance for an 8-bit microcontroller

Disadvantages

  • Limited flash memory and RAM compared to 32-bit microcontrollers
  • Limited I/O pins for complex applications

Working Principles

The STM8S207C8T6 operates based on the STM8 core architecture, utilizing its integrated peripherals and processing capabilities to execute embedded control tasks. It follows a typical fetch-decode-execute cycle to process instructions and interact with external components.

Detailed Application Field Plans

The STM8S207C8T6 is well-suited for various embedded control applications, including but not limited to: - Home automation systems - Industrial control systems - Consumer electronics - Automotive electronics - Internet of Things (IoT) devices

Detailed and Complete Alternative Models

  • STM8S105C4T6
  • STM8S103F3P6
  • STM8S208MB
  • STM8S001J3M3

These alternative models offer varying flash memory, RAM, and peripheral configurations, providing options for different application requirements.

In conclusion, the STM8S207C8T6 is a versatile 8-bit microcontroller with low power consumption, high performance, and a rich set of peripherals, making it suitable for a wide range of embedded control applications.

(Word count: 487)

技術ソリューションにおける STM8S207C8T6 の適用に関連する 10 件の一般的な質問と回答をリストします。

  1. What is the STM8S207C8T6 microcontroller used for?

    • The STM8S207C8T6 microcontroller is commonly used in various technical solutions such as industrial control systems, consumer electronics, and automotive applications.
  2. What are the key features of the STM8S207C8T6 microcontroller?

    • The STM8S207C8T6 features an 8-bit CPU core, flash memory, EEPROM, multiple communication interfaces, and a wide range of peripherals suitable for diverse technical solutions.
  3. How can I program the STM8S207C8T6 microcontroller?

    • The STM8S207C8T6 microcontroller can be programmed using various integrated development environments (IDEs) such as ST Visual Develop (STVD) or third-party tools like Cosmic C Compiler.
  4. What are the communication interfaces supported by the STM8S207C8T6?

    • The STM8S207C8T6 supports interfaces such as UART, SPI, and I2C, making it suitable for interfacing with a wide range of external devices in technical solutions.
  5. Can the STM8S207C8T6 be used in low-power applications?

    • Yes, the STM8S207C8T6 microcontroller offers low-power modes and features, making it suitable for battery-powered or energy-efficient technical solutions.
  6. What kind of development tools are available for the STM8S207C8T6?

    • STMicroelectronics provides a range of development tools including evaluation boards, software libraries, and application notes to aid in the development of solutions using the STM8S207C8T6.
  7. Is the STM8S207C8T6 suitable for real-time control applications?

    • Yes, the STM8S207C8T6 microcontroller's fast interrupt response and timer peripherals make it well-suited for real-time control applications in technical solutions.
  8. What are the memory options available in the STM8S207C8T6?

    • The STM8S207C8T6 features up to 64 KB of flash memory and 2 KB of RAM, providing ample space for program storage and data manipulation in technical solutions.
  9. Can the STM8S207C8T6 be used in harsh environmental conditions?

    • With its robust design and wide operating temperature range, the STM8S207C8T6 is suitable for use in harsh environmental conditions encountered in industrial and automotive applications.
  10. Are there any known limitations or challenges when using the STM8S207C8T6 in technical solutions?

    • While the STM8S207C8T6 offers a wide range of features, developers should be mindful of its 8-bit architecture and consider potential limitations in processing power and memory compared to higher-end microcontrollers for complex applications.